Summary:

Update the critical path definition in the planner logs to match what we think is the most realistic option. See the docstring for the detailed modeling.

The goal is to later feed this into the proposer and partitioner to test if we can improve upon the current greedy algorithm used with the new perf model. 

We will also replace a [similar version](https://www.internalfb.com/code/fbsource/[50e47c413eb3d4e00facb9df71592f9aa81d8aee]/fbcode/torchrec/distributed/planner/stats.py?lines=1071) of this function in the stats.py to avoid duplicating the logic.
